Prominent attractions in Goa

Dudhsagar Waterfall

Dudhsagar waterfall has a heaven point of view exactly from the train that crosses the Dudhsagar situated on the Goa Karnataka border. The magnificent sightseeing across the globe seems like an artificial waterfall, but unfortunately, it is God-gifted, which is real.

Grand Island 

There are quite enough water activities to do in Goa. Here in Grand Island, you can do snorkeling, kayaking, and scuba diving, which are very adventurous activities. We advise you that you must go scuba diving to explore the underwater marine life.

Mondovi River Cruise 

You must take a cruise tour and experience adventure sports and clubbing; the Mondovi River is one of the best activities you can do.

Chapora River 

This beautiful river runs alongside the northern part of Goa and certainly joins the Arabian Sea. Whereas Goa is full of beaches and is surrounded by water on almost all sides, the northeastern part is more popular. 

Tito’street

Goa is known for its nightlife, clubbing, casino, and entertainment. If you want to visit clubs scattered around Goa, then you must visit there. Tito’s street clubs are the best clubs to explore.

Calangute Beach

Calangute Beach is the most passionate and illustrious beach, known as the “Queen of Beaches." This beach is counted among the top 10 famous beaches in the world.

Fort Aguada 

This is another prominent heritage pushback to Portuguese times. Fort Guada has been standing on the banks of the Arabian Sea since 1612 when it was built to provide self-defense against the invading Dutch and the Marathas.

Club Cabana 

This club Cabana is the “night club” in the sky. Well, this is the appropriate name for the club located on the top of the Arpora Hills, which is in north Goa. The club cabana is a great attraction for partygoers.

The Church of Our Lady of Immaculate Conception 

This church is the eminence holiest church in Goa. The lovely Goa church that stands tall in the capital city of Goa has itself prolonged history with its past.

Sinquerium Beach 

Sinquerium Beach is connected to Candolim Beach and Fort Aguada. Perhaps the top tourist attractions here are pretty much the same as those in Candolim. Hence, you can explore the old fort and the lighthouse that was built within the fort.

Bom Jesus Basilica 

This is one of the most important tourist attractions in Goa, as well as the central landmark for Catholics. The church was constructed in 1622, and the body of the saint was brought to it in 1622, where it is now in its mausoleum.
